Job requirements
• Bachelor’s or Master’s degree in Computer Science, Software Engineering, or a related technical discipline
• 7+ years of professional software development experience, including experience building, deploying, and maintaining production applications
• Strong backend development experience in Python, including building web services and APIs with Flask or similar frameworks
• Strong frontend experience with Angular/TypeScript-based web application development.
• Experience with PostgreSQL, including schema design, SQL optimization, transactions, indexing, and migration practices
• Deep understanding of software architecture, design patterns, modularity, and maintainable full-stack system design
• Hands-on experience with DevOps practices, CI/CD pipelines, source control workflows, and automated deployment processes
• Experience with infrastructure-aware development, including environment configuration, deployment considerations, service monitoring, and production support
• Strong understanding of application security principles for web applications and APIs
• Experience with automated testing at multiple levels (unit, functional, integration, end-to-end)
• Familiarity with ground operations tools and workflows, including mission planning, command preparation, telemetry monitoring, anomaly investigation, and operator-facing dashboards
• Domain knowledge of satellite operations concepts including TT&C, payload operations, mission planning, contact scheduling, and coordination between spacecraft, payload, and ground segment teams
• Experience translating operational needs into robust software features for ground segment users, with attention to availability, traceability, configuration control, and supportability across mission phases
• Strong written and verbal communication skills in English. French is a plus! Nice-to-Have Experience
• Experience in regulated, mission-critical, or high-reliability environments
• Spacecraft database management, including command dictionaries, telemetry definitions, packet structures, limits, calibration data, engineering parameters, and lifecycle configuration data
• Experience developing engineering software that supports spacecraft development workflows across systems, AIT, and operations preparation
• Experience with hardware-in-the-loop integration and real-time simulation platforms (e.g. Speedgoat)
• Strong ownership mentality and end-to-end accountability

Job responsibilities
• Lead the design and implementation of full-stack applications across several programs, covering backend services, frontend applications, and database architecture
• Contribute to system architecture decisions, including modularization, service decomposition, integration patterns, and technology trade-offs
• Participate in the full SDLC: requirements analysis, solution design, implementation, peer reviews, testing, deployment, production support, and continuous improvement
• Implement and promote engineering best practices for testing, logging, documentation, code review, traceability, and maintainability
• Define and improve CI/CD pipelines, automated build/test/deploy workflows, release readiness, and deployment quality gates
• Build product-quality user interfaces for engineering workflows, including simulator-facing and command/telemetry-oriented interfaces where applicable
• Develop and evolve ground operations tools, supporting mission readiness, command preparation, telemetry monitoring, anomaly investigation, and operator workflows
• Work closely with spacecraft, payload, AIT, and ground segment stakeholders to translate operational concepts into reliable, maintainable, and traceable software capabilities
• Mentor other engineers through design reviews, code reviews, technical coaching, and collaborative problem solving
• Identify technical debt, propose pragmatic improvements, and help shape engineering standards for long-term sustainability
• Partner with infrastructure and DevOps teams to improve environments, deployment automation, observability, reliability, and operational support
• Ensure software is built with security by design, including authentication/authorization, secure secret handling, input validation, least privilege principles, and secure API practices
